Output 96aeedfe974d63fc28b6ccae426c9530c08eee8a5578598f1b31c5c235c0a7c0:0

value
757814
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 497cdc1becdce69e17cc4121eb150292ea60bf8f OP_EQUALVERIFY OP_CHECKSIG
address
17hZuR42JxpiAUEPbsptXL45kNDB47Hbrb
transaction
96aeedfe974d63fc28b6ccae426c9530c08eee8a5578598f1b31c5c235c0a7c0
spent
true